Output 12a68af31a127118f96e4f2a27a0b91f876249bbe678ee8f235d0e2a432b3f32:60

value
2608430
script pubkey
OP_0 OP_PUSHBYTES_20 4e0b49f167b1ce79c60e10de13b0180a120f9759
address
bc1qfc95nut8k888n3swzr0p8vqcpgfql96elxch2p
transaction
12a68af31a127118f96e4f2a27a0b91f876249bbe678ee8f235d0e2a432b3f32
spent
true